-=> Bo Holt wrote to August Abolins <=-

 BH> What I consider complete? Something with a nice editing system as
 BH> quoting messages is not straight forward on some built-in editors LOL

I used BlueWave and Qedit for years, and loved the interface, being able
to collect taglines, and the programmability of Qedit.

I use MultiMail now, it feels a lot like BlueWave. I was using DOSBOX,
Telix and Bluewave to emulate an old DOS BBS environment, but ran into a
link for TSE, a 32-bit editor that's an evolution from Qedit.

I can edit, quote, reformat, justify paragraphs, import template text
like a signature, and look back through previous messages. I find I
only log in once a week or so to read messages locally, mostly to make
sure I see the same experience users see.
